Description Rubia Cordifolia, commonly known as Indian Madder or Manjistha, is a perennial climbing plant indigenous to India, Sri Lanka, and other Southeast Asian countries. The plant belongs to the family Rubiaceae and is widely used in traditional Ayurvedic medicine for its medicinal properties. It has a long history of use as a natural dye and is still used in…
